Texas 42, CU 17: The...Condi Fishing in Troubled Waters Enter Stage Right (Wing)Secretary of State Condoleezza Rice completed her visit to Central Asia and Afghanistan last week. This is a tough neighborhood, which plays a key role in the forthcoming global game between the West and the rest.The U.S. has growing geopolitical competition in the region from Russia, China and the global Islamist movement. Ms. Rice is now playing the 21st Century version of the "Great Game" in which, 100 years ago, the British Empire and Czarist Russia competed over the heartland of Eurasia.
